In case of bereavement: donations instead of flowers and wreaths to express condolence

It is a great loss when a loved one passes away. If nature and the environment was particularly close to this person's heart, a donation in their memory can help to honour and preserve the memory of a dedicated person in the long term.

A condolence donation can help family and friends cope with their loss, as it offers the opportunity to do something good together in memory of the deceased. Instead of rapidly wilting flowers and wreaths, donations in their memory will help to preserve nature in the long term and bequeath a pleasant environment to future generations.

 

How to set up a donation in someone’s memory

An easy way to encourage mourners to donate in memory of a loved one is to direct them to our donation account. Please contact us in advance so that we can arrange a password. This is the only way we can clearly allocate the donations to your collection.

Your mourners can then donate by bank transfer or directly via our online donation form. 

The easiest way is to announce the fundraiser in the obituary. A possible text would be: 

In memory of (first name + surname of the deceased) we ask for a donation to EuroNatur - European Natural Heritage Foundation - instead of flowers and wreaths.

During this difficult time, undertakers often help with setting up a condolence donation. They can sometimes take over the collection of donations for you. Talk to your undertaker about this.
